Elegant Special Items Arrive from BALLY


BALLY × ISETAN × BRIAN ATWOOD

At Shinjuku Isetan, shoes and bags specially designed for the store by BALLY Creative Director Brian Atwood are now available.

Brian Atwood, one of today's most sought-after shoe designers, creates pieces celebrated by women worldwide for their elegance and ability to enhance feminine allure.

The shoes launching this season include three captivating models: a 3cm platform pump showcasing BALLY's signature craftsmanship, a ballerina flat adorned with Swarovski crystals, and a mid-heel with a beautiful silhouette and exceptional comfort. Available in nappa leather in basic black and cute off-white ('petit'), as well as in satin in black and gold to elegantly adorn women's feet.


The 'EVA' bag is crafted from exceptionally soft glove leather. Featuring sophisticated pleating, bold piping, and chic hardware accents, this bag is playfully enhanced with scattered sparkling studs and a heart charm. Available in black and 'petit'.

These limited-edition items will be presented in special gift boxes.

Brian Atwood, Creative Director

Brian Atwood studied Art & Architecture at Southern Illinois University before pursuing Fashion Design at the Fashion Institute of Technology (FIT) in New York.

After graduating, Atwood traveled from America to Europe, beginning his career as a model on the international catwalk. In 1996, he became the first American designer hired by Gianni Versace in Milan. He started with designs for the Versus line but was soon promoted to Chief Designer of Women's Accessories, mastering the intricacies of shoe design and high-quality production.

His women's shoe line, launched in 2001, was met with critical acclaim and garnered a global following. In 2003, his design talent was recognized by the CFDA (Council of Fashion Designers of America) with the Swarovski – Perry Ellis Award for Accessory Design. Juggling his studio in Milan and residence in New York, the accomplished designer, who operates on a global scale, embraced working in Europe, where shoe design is still regarded as an art form.

In February 2007, BALLY CEO Marco Franchini appointed Brian Atwood as Creative Director, a role he had sought since 2001. Atwood now oversees all of BALLY's design direction, leading a team that includes designers such as Johnny Coca, Andrea Pomplilio, and Sarah Johnson.
